Skip to content

Commit f4cd90f

Browse files
committed
DOC: correct Series.searchsorted exsample
1 parent af5e8ec commit f4cd90f

File tree

1 file changed

+8
-14
lines changed

1 file changed

+8
-14
lines changed

pandas/core/base.py

Lines changed: 8 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-1154,32 +1154,26 @@ def factorize(self, sort=False, na_sentinel=-1):
11541154
dtype: int64
11551155
11561156
>>> x.searchsorted(4)
1157-
array([3])
1157+
array([3], dtype=int64)
11581158
11591159
>>> x.searchsorted([0, 4])
1160-
array([0, 3])
1160+
array([0, 3], dtype=int64)
11611161
11621162
>>> x.searchsorted([1, 3], side='left')
1163-
array([0, 2])
1163+
array([0, 2], dtype=int64)
11641164
11651165
>>> x.searchsorted([1, 3], side='right')
1166-
array([1, 3])
1166+
array([1, 3], dtype=int64)
11671167
1168-
>>> x = pd.Categorical(['apple', 'bread', 'bread', 'cheese', 'milk' ])
1168+
>>> x = pd.Categorical(['apple', 'bread', 'bread', 'cheese', 'milk'], ordered=True)
11691169
[apple, bread, bread, cheese, milk]
11701170
Categories (4, object): [apple < bread < cheese < milk]
11711171
11721172
>>> x.searchsorted('bread')
1173-
array([1]) # Note: an array, not a scalar
1173+
array([1], dtype=int64) # Note: an array, not a scalar
11741174
1175-
>>> x.searchsorted(['bread'])
1176-
array([1])
1177-
1178-
>>> x.searchsorted(['bread', 'eggs'])
1179-
array([1, 4])
1180-
1181-
>>> x.searchsorted(['bread', 'eggs'], side='right')
1182-
array([3, 4]) # eggs before milk
1175+
>>> x.searchsorted(['bread'], side='right')
1176+
array([3], dtype=int64)
11831177
""")
11841178

11851179
@Substitution(klass='IndexOpsMixin')

0 commit comments

Comments
 (0)